:root{--black:#000;--white:#fff;--tar:#203239;--tar-aa:#081d26f6;--moss:#b4cfb0;--paper:#eeedde;--sage:#789395;--bone-white:#fafbfb;--highlight-baby-blue:#88baeb;--highlight-peach:#ffbebe;--highlight-peach-aa:#d56c6c;--beige:#e5e3c9;--mint:#e1ecdf;--light-paper:#f8f7ec;--sage-aaa:#465759;--highlight-baby-blue-aa:#4894e0;--sage-aa:#60797b;--highlight-baby-blue-aaa:#2275c9;--offwhite-background:#fcfdfd;--error:#bb2929;--error-background:#ffe7e7;--error-text:#775050;--spacing-xxs:4px;--spacing-xs:6px;--spacing-s:12px;--spacing-m:24px;--spacing-l:36px;--spacing-xl:48px;--spacing-xxl:60px;--spacing-xxxl:72px;--max-container:960px;--max-content:792px;--max-content-sm:660px}#hero-section--content .home-hero .hero__btn,#home-topics .subscribe a,.btn-large,.btn-primary{background-color:var(--tar);border-radius:.25rem;color:var(--white);display:inline-block;font-size:.75rem;line-height:1rem;padding:.75rem 1.5rem;text-decoration-line:none;text-transform:uppercase;transition-duration:.2s;transition-property:all;transition-timing-function:cubic-bezier(.4,0,.2,1)}#hero-section--content .home-hero .hero__btn:hover,#home-topics .subscribe a:hover,.btn-large:hover,.btn-primary:hover{--tw-scale-x:1.05;--tw-scale-y:1.05;background-color:var(--tar-aa);color:var(--white);text-decoration-color:var(--white);text-decoration-line:none;transform:translate(var(--tw-translate-x),var(--tw-translate-y)) rotate(var(--tw-rotate)) skewX(var(--tw-skew-x)) skewY(var(--tw-skew-y)) scaleX(var(--tw-scale-x)) scaleY(var(--tw-scale-y))}#hero-section--content .home-hero .hero__btn,#home-topics .subscribe a,.btn-large{font-size:.875rem;line-height:1.25rem;padding:.75rem 2.5rem}@media (min-width:800px){#hero-section--content .home-hero .hero__btn,#home-topics .subscribe a,.btn-large{font-size:1rem;line-height:1.5rem;padding:1rem 3rem}}@keyframes bounce{0%,20%,50%,80%,to{transform:translateY(0)}40%{transform:translateY(-30px)}60%{transform:translateY(-15px)}}@keyframes spin{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es pulsate{0%{height:50px;opacity:1;width:50px}to{height:100px;opacity:.3;width:100px}}@keyframes loading{0%{background-position:-200px 0;opacity:.5}50%{opacity:.3}to{background-position:calc(200px + 100%) 0;opacity:.5}}#hero-section--ribbon{height:200px;margin-top:-25px;overflow:hidden;position:relative;width:100%;z-index:-1}@media (min-width:640px){#hero-section--ribbon{height:17.3370319001vw;margin-bottom:5rem}}#hero-section--ribbon img{height:auto;left:0;left:0;-o-object-fit:cover;object-fit:cover;-o-object-position:center;object-position:center;position:absolute;right:0;top:0;transform-origin:top left;width:100%}#hero-section--ribbon img.desktop{display:none}@media (min-width:480px){#hero-section--ribbon img.desktop{display:block}}#hero-section--ribbon img.mobile{display:block}@media (min-width:480px){#hero-section--ribbon img.mobile{display:none}#hero-section--ribbon img{left:-150px;top:-50px;transform:scale(2)}}@media (min-width:640px){#hero-section--ribbon img{left:0;top:0;transform:scale(1)}}#hero-section--content .home-hero{margin-bottom:2.5rem;margin-top:2.5rem;position:relative}@media (min-width:480px){#hero-section--content .home-hero{padding:0 36px}}@media (min-width:992px){#hero-section--content .home-hero{margin-bottom:5rem;margin-top:5rem}}@media (min-width:1032px){#hero-section--content .home-hero{padding:unset}}#hero-section--content .home-hero .home-hero__image{bottom:-100%;position:absolute;right:0;top:0;transform:translateX(30%) translateY(30%)}@media (min-width:480px){#hero-section--content .home-hero .home-hero__image{bottom:0;top:0}}#hero-section--content .home-hero .home-hero__image img{height:270px;width:235px}@media (min-width:480px){#hero-section--content .home-hero .home-hero__image img{height:281px;width:245px}}@media (min-width:640px){#hero-section--content .home-hero .home-hero__image img{height:354px;width:308px}}@media (min-width:800px){#hero-section--content .home-hero .home-hero__image img{height:426px;width:371px}}@media (min-width:992px){#hero-section--content .home-hero .home-hero__image img{height:466px;width:406px}}#hero-section--content .home-hero h1,body.acf-field-name-home_h1 h1{font-size:26px;line-height:normal}@media (min-width:480px){#hero-section--content .home-hero h1,body.acf-field-name-home_h1 h1{font-size:30px}}@media (min-width:640px){#hero-section--content .home-hero h1,body.acf-field-name-home_h1 h1{font-size:40px}}@media (min-width:800px){#hero-section--content .home-hero h1,body.acf-field-name-home_h1 h1{font-size:60px}}#hero-section--content .home-hero .home-hero__content,body.acf-field-name-home_h1{margin-bottom:1rem}#hero-section--content .home-hero .home-hero__content p,body.acf-field-name-home_h1 p{font-size:12px;max-width:70vw}@media (min-width:640px){#hero-section--content .home-hero .home-hero__content,body.acf-field-name-home_h1{margin-bottom:1.5rem}#hero-section--content .home-hero .home-hero__content p,body.acf-field-name-home_h1 p{font-size:16px;max-width:65vw}}@media (min-width:800px){#hero-section--content .home-hero .home-hero__content,body.acf-field-name-home_h1{margin-bottom:2rem}#hero-section--content .home-hero .home-hero__content p,body.acf-field-name-home_h1 p{font-size:20px}}#content-section{max-width:var(--max-container);min-width:284px}@media (min-width:480px){#content-section{padding:0 36px}}@media (min-width:1032px){#content-section{padding:unset}}#content-section .content-inner,body.acf-field-name-home_section_1{font-size:24px;line-height:2}#content-section .content-inner span.type .label,body.acf-field-name-home_section_1 span.type .label{font-style:italic}#content-section .content-inner p,body.acf-field-name-home_section_1 p{font-size:16px;letter-spacing:-.6px}@media (min-width:800px){#content-section .content-inner p,body.acf-field-name-home_section_1 p{font-size:24px}}#content-section .content-inner h2,body.acf-field-name-home_section_1 h2{font-size:20px;font-weight:600;margin-bottom:1rem;margin-top:3rem}@media (min-width:800px){#content-section .content-inner h2,body.acf-field-name-home_section_1 h2{font-size:36px;margin-bottom:3rem;margin-top:5rem}}#content-section .content-inner h2:first-child,body.acf-field-name-home_section_1 h2:first-child{margin-top:0}#home-topics{background-color:var(--white);border-radius:10px;box-shadow:0 5px 10px 0 rgba(32,50,57,.1);display:flex;flex-direction:column;justify-content:center;margin-bottom:3rem;margin-top:100px;padding:1.5rem;position:relative;z-index:10}@media (min-width:800px){#home-topics{flex-direction:row;margin:3rem;padding:3.75rem 3rem 3.75rem 3.75rem;padding-left:calc(200px + 4rem)}}@media (min-width:992px){#home-topics{margin-left:auto;margin-right:auto}}#home-topics .illustration{margin-left:auto;margin-right:auto;max-width:200px;transform:translateY(-50%)}@media (min-width:800px){#home-topics .illustration{left:0;margin-left:auto;margin-top:0;margin-top:unset;max-width:400px;position:absolute;top:50%;transform:translateX(-18vw) translateY(-50%);z-index:-1}}@media (min-width:992px){#home-topics .illustration{left:5%;top:50%;transform:translateX(-50%) translateY(-50%)}}#home-topics .subscribe{margin-top:1rem}@media (min-width:800px){#home-topics .subscribe{margin-bottom:0}}#home-topics .subscribe a{font-size:16px;font-weight:400!important}#home-topics .subscribe a:hover{color:#fff!important}#home-topics .content,body.acf-field-name-newsletter_topics{font-size:14px;margin-top:-120px}@media (min-width:480px){#home-topics .content,body.acf-field-name-newsletter_topics{font-size:16px}}@media (min-width:800px){#home-topics .content,body.acf-field-name-newsletter_topics{display:block;margin-top:0}}#home-topics .content h3,body.acf-field-name-newsletter_topics h3{font-size:20px}@media (min-width:640px){#home-topics .content h3,body.acf-field-name-newsletter_topics h3{font-size:36px;line-height:1}}@media (min-width:800px){#home-topics .content h3,body.acf-field-name-newsletter_topics h3{margin-bottom:1.5rem}}#home-topics .content ul,body.acf-field-name-newsletter_topics ul{list-style-type:none;margin-left:2.5rem;padding-left:0}@media (min-width:992px){#home-topics .content ul,body.acf-field-name-newsletter_topics ul{-moz-column-gap:3rem;column-gap:3rem;display:grid;grid-template-columns:repeat(2,minmax(0,1fr))}}#home-topics .content ul li,body.acf-field-name-newsletter_topics ul li{margin-bottom:1rem;position:relative}#home-topics .content ul li:before,body.acf-field-name-newsletter_topics ul li:before{background-image:url(../../assets/img/svg/illustration-check-item.svg);content:"";height:30px;left:-2.5rem;position:absolute;top:50%;transform:translateY(-50%);width:30px}
